Nickef: Lokalen Ordner aus Browser heraus öffnen

Hallo!

Ich suche nach Einer Möglichkeit für unser Intranet-Programm per onclick auf ein Symbol Ordner auf dem Lokalen PC zu öffnen.
Habe jetzt schon echt viel versucht..

Flash-Datei mit fscommand befehlen -> Gescheitert
Batch-Dateien in Verbindung mit Regedit-Anpassungen

Habt ihr ne Idee/Ansatz/Lösung?

Nickef

  1. Ich suche nach Einer Möglichkeit für unser Intranet-Programm per onclick auf ein Symbol Ordner auf dem Lokalen PC zu öffnen.
    Habt ihr ne Idee/Ansatz/Lösung?

    Schon sowas probiert:

    <a href="c:\foobar"><img src=".."></a>

    JJ

    1. muss das nicht so in etwa heißen?

      <a href="file://localhost/C:/...">...</a>

      Gruß, Samoht

      --
      fl:| br:> va:) ls:< n4:( ss:) de:] js:| mo:}
      1. muss das nicht so in etwa heißen?

        <a href="file://localhost/C:/...">...</a>

        o.g. Beispiel würde natürlich auf einen "Server" namens localhost zugreifen. Wenn die Datei lokal auf dem Client liegt, dann heißt es:

        <a href="file:///C:/...">...</a>

        Gruß, Samoht

        --
        fl:| br:> va:) ls:< n4:( ss:) de:] js:| mo:}
        1. Tach,

          o.g. Beispiel würde natürlich auf einen "Server" namens localhost zugreifen. Wenn die Datei lokal auf dem Client liegt, dann heißt es:

          localhost verweist laut RFC2606 aber immer auf loopback und damit auf den lokalen Rechner.

          mfg
          Woodfighter

          1. localhost verweist laut RFC2606 aber immer auf loopback und damit auf den lokalen Rechner.

            ach verflucht... natürlich! :)
            da war ich grad völlig neben der Sache.

            Aber prinzipiell wäre doch localhost durch einen beliebigen Computernamen des lokalen Netzes ersetzbar, oder?

            Gruß, Samoht

            --
            fl:| br:> va:) ls:< n4:( ss:) de:] js:| mo:}
            1. Tach,

              Aber prinzipiell wäre doch localhost durch einen beliebigen Computernamen des lokalen Netzes ersetzbar, oder?

              natürlich, aber wenn man gegen RFCs verstößt, muß man halt mit undefinierten Ergebnissen rechnen.

              mfg
              Woodfighter

              1. Also bei mir funktioniert das nicht.
                file:///C:/Programme/xampp/...
                kann im Firefox nicht aufgerufen werden.. Es passiert einfach nichts! Auch keine Fehlermeldung.. Hab verschiedene Varianten Probiert:

                • Mit 3 ///
                • Mit 2 //
                • Mit back \ \\

                Wenn ich die Adresse Kopiere - also den Link - Geht es.. Aber dann habe ich nur eine Übersicht der Dateien und Ordner - Das ist nicht der Explorer!

                Ich möchte den Explorer öffnen oder zumindest die darin enthaltenen ProgrammDateien aufrufen können und nicht als Download downloaden!

                Wenn das intranetProgramm nur auf IE laufen würde, würde das jetzt gehen, aber das ist leider nicht der Fall.

                Gibt es eine Extension "Open With IE" o.ä.?
                Ich habe schon den FF/IE-Switch für entwickler aber sowas wäre ja dann des Rätsels Lösung TARGET="_IE" ;-)

                Nickef

                1. Mahlzeit,

                  Gibt es eine Extension "Open With IE" o.ä.?

                  Ich nutze für solche Fälle das Add-on "IETab" ...

                  MfG,
                  EKKi

                  --
                  sh:( fo:| ch:? rl:( br:> n4:~ ie:% mo:} va:) de:] zu:) fl:{ ss:) ls:& js:|
                  1. Jau! Das ist doch schon mal was

                    [IMAGE https://addons.mozilla.org/en-US/firefox/images/preview/1419/7]

                  2. Moin,

                    Ich nutze für solche Fälle das Add-on "IETab" ...

                    Das Plugin hatte ich sogar schon! Wie Geil..
                    Kombiniert mit dem NoScript-Plugin erreicht man, dass file:// aufrufe im FF wieder funktionieren und IETab stellt man einfach so ein, dass ab einem Bestimmten Verzeichniss die Darstellung nur im IE stattfinden darf und schon ist das eine Lösung. Nicht die Beste, aber es ist eine Lösung!

                    Nickef

                2. Tach,

                  file:///C:/Programme/xampp/...
                  kann im Firefox nicht aufgerufen werden.. Es passiert einfach nichts! Auch keine Fehlermeldung..

                  das ist aus Sicherheitsgründen deaktiviert worden, kann aber meines wissens über about:config wieder aktiviert werden; aber auch dann bleibt Firefox ein Browser und mutiert nicht in einen Dateimanager.

                  Wenn ich die Adresse Kopiere - also den Link - Geht es.. Aber dann habe ich nur eine Übersicht der Dateien und Ordner - Das ist nicht der Explorer!

                  Das ist nicht möglich. Erstens aus Sicherheitsgründen, zweitens weil es auf vielen Systemen keinen "Explorer" gibt.

                  Gibt es eine Extension "Open With IE" o.ä.?

                  Ja, die gibt es: https://addons.mozilla.org/de/firefox/addon/1429.

                  mfg
                  Woodfighter

    2. hi $name,

      Ich suche nach Einer Möglichkeit für unser Intranet-Programm per onclick auf ein Symbol Ordner auf dem Lokalen PC zu öffnen.
      Habt ihr ne Idee/Ansatz/Lösung?
      Schon sowas probiert:

      <a href="c:\foobar"><img src=".."></a>

      so ähnlich: ich würde eine .html anlegen mit folgenden links:

      <a href="http://localhost/ordner1/"><img src=".."></a>
      <a href="http://localhost/ordner2/"><img src=".."></a>
      ....

      wenn im apache das directory browsing aktiviert ist müßte der browser den inhalt des ordners ausspucken und man kann dann auf die einzelnen dateien zugreifen.

      AFAIK gibt es ein FF add-on mit dem man bestimmte dateitypen mit externen anwendungen verknüpfen kann, müßte aber auch über about:config gehen, oder?

      gruss
      shadow

      --
      Programmers don´t die, they GOSUB without RETURN.
      Quelle: unbekannt